Abstract

A method for switching front and back scene during viewable call comprises that viewable telephone used by one calling participant judges if the camera for collecting front image and back image of user are both in open state after receiving request initiated by user for switching to front scene; if the cameras are both open, then turns to next step, or opens the unopened camera, turns to next step; the collected back image information and front image information are superposed when obtaining image data collected by the two cameras, and then converted to format capable of transmission in wireless network and transmitted to another party. In the invention, user can randomly switch front and back scene of mobile phone by menu or button during talking and keeps in front scene of user in real time, which give omnibearing vision enjoy to user.

Technical field
The present invention relates to the mobile phone terminal software of 3G (3rd Generation, the third generation digital communication) communications field, in particular, is to realize that by software the user does not need to move in the 3G process of video call, just can place oneself in the midst of in real time among the landscape on opposite.
Background technology
Visual telephone service is the key property of 3G system with respect to existing second generation mobile communication system, it is a kind of multimedia communication service that integrates image, voice, can realize the aspectant real-time communication of people, promptly both call sides can be seen the other side's scene mutually in communication process.
In existing 3G terminal with two cameras, the user can only make the other side see the image on user opposite by rotating mobile or the method for switching camera, but has only landscape not have the user in this image.If want to allow the other side see the scenery of user and mobile phone rear end simultaneously, the user will turn round and move among this scenery.
Summary of the invention
The technical problem to be solved in the present invention provides a kind of user's front and back scene switches in process of video call method and terminal, can't see our user's defective to avoid the other side when seeing our user opposite scene.

As shown in Figure 2, it is as follows to switch to the handling process of user front end scene:
Step 201: calling subscriber and called subscriber are utilizing video telephone to carry out video call, wherein, all have an end camera in running order on each video telephone;
Step 202: in communication process, the employed video telephone of conversation participant (being calling and/or called) is after receiving the request that switches to the user front end scene that the user initiates by UI, judge whether the camera of gathering user's rear end image and front end image all is in opening, if all open, then execution in step 203, otherwise, behind the camera that unlatching is not opened as yet, execution in step 203;
The camera that below will gather user rear end image abbreviates the rear end camera as, abbreviates the camera of gathering the user front end image as the front end camera.
Step 203: after getting access to the view data that rear end camera and front end camera collection arrive, only with the rear end camera collection to figure information and the front end camera collection to view data superpose;
Step 204: the view data that will carry out overlap-add procedure sends to conversation the opposing party after switching to the form that wireless network can transmit.
In addition, after above-mentioned data are carried out overlap-add procedure, can also on this video telephone, show the data that this superposes, watch for this end subscriber.
After this, if this video telephone is after receiving the request that switches to user rear end scene that the user sends, judge whether the rear end camera is in opening and whether the front end camera is in closed condition, if, then with the rear end camera collection to view data switch to the form that wireless network can transmit after, send to conversation the opposing party; Otherwise, to the camera that does not satisfy above-mentioned condition open accordingly or shutoff operation after, then with the rear end camera collection to view data switch to the form that wireless network can transmit after, send to conversation the opposing party.
Further be illustrated with an application example of the present invention below
As shown in Figure 3, it is as follows to switch to the handling process of user front end scene:
Step 301: video telephone caller and called subscriber are carrying out video call;
Step 302: a side user who is in the mobile phone front end selects to switch to mobile phone rear end (being user front end) scene by UI exchange interface in process of video call;
Step 303: what use before video telephone judgement user operates is the camera of mobile phone front end or the camera of mobile phone rear end, if what use is the camera of mobile phone front end, execution in step 304 so, if use is the camera of mobile phone rear end, execution in step 305 so;
Step 304: open the camera of mobile phone rear end, execution in step 306;
Step 305: the camera of opening the mobile phone front end;
Step 306: obtain the data of front-end and back-end camera collection, to the front end camera collection to data analyze, remove background environment, preserve figure information;
Step 307: the data of the front end camera of finishing analysis and rear end camera collection to data superpose, be presented on the local terminal video telephone, and after switching to the form that wireless network can transmit, send to conversation the opposing party.
Step 308: the opposite end mobile phone shows above-mentioned video figure information at this machine after receiving above-mentioned view data.
As shown in Figure 4, it is as follows to switch to the handling process of user rear end scene:
Step 401: video telephone caller and called subscriber are carrying out video call;
Step 402: a side user selects to switch to mobile phone front end (being the user rear end) scene by UI exchange interface in process of video call;
Step 403: video telephone judges whether its front end camera is in opening, and whether the rear end camera be in closed condition, if then execution in step 405; Otherwise, execution in step 404;
Step 404: to the camera that does not satisfy above-mentioned condition open accordingly, shutoff operation;
Step 405: with the front end camera collection to data can be presented on this video telephone, and after switching to the form that wireless network can transmit, send to conversation the opposing party.
Step 406: the opposite end mobile phone shows above-mentioned video figure information at this machine after receiving above-mentioned view data.
